It's supposed to add room reverb. Similar to the air and ER settings on the pods for mic placement. The effect is more noticeable on headphones. Ramp up the mix and adjust the settings with phones on to hear it then dial the mix back. It is subtle. I have been leaving the reflections at 4 or 5 as a starting point. Like sitting in a standard room. Usually have the mix fairly low. Still getting my head around it as well.

I use it on my G3 when using headphones. Adds some nice space to the sound without resorting to a delay on one side of the stereo image. Real shame the POD HD doesn't have something similar, would make using 'phones so much better.

Of no use into a mono amp - but great for headphones.
